Craft Compelling Hooks to Grab Attention
Craft Compelling Hooks to Grab Attention
You have three seconds. That’s all it takes to lose a viewer. Crafting hooks that captivate immediately is essential for your b2b services beginner's growth playbook short-form video strategy.
Start with curiosity. Use questions or surprising statements to pique interest. For example, try a hook like "This one mistake is costing you thousands in missed clients". It’s direct and makes viewers want to know more.
Another effective tactic is urgency. Create a sense of immediate need. A hook such as "Stop scrolling if you want to avoid these costly pitfalls in your business" compels action. Viewers feel they must engage right away.
Incorporate storytelling. People connect with narratives. Share a brief, relatable story in your hook. It could be a quick anecdote about a common challenge in the B2B space. This builds rapport and keeps viewers engaged.
Use numbers to grab attention. Lists and statistics resonate. For instance, “Here are 5 strategies that doubled my client base in 30 days.” This format promises valuable insights right off the bat.
Test different hooks and analyze performance. Use metrics to refine your approach. Tools like the Mewse Hook Generator can help you brainstorm and optimize your hooks.

Analyze Metrics to Optimize Performance
Analyze Metrics to Optimize Performance
Only 30% of creators regularly analyze their video metrics. If you want to stand out in the crowded B2B services landscape, you need to be in the other 70%.
Your metrics tell a story. They reveal what works and what doesn’t. Start with key performance indicators like watch time, engagement rate, and click-through rate.
Watch time indicates how long viewers stay engaged. If your videos drop off after a few seconds, it’s time to rethink your hook. Use strong hooks like "This mistake costs B2B companies thousands—don’t make it!" to grab attention.
Engagement rate measures likes, shares, and comments. High engagement means you’re resonating with your audience. If numbers are low, experiment with your content. Try a different approach or format.
Click-through rate shows how many viewers take action after watching. If your goal is lead generation, ensure your call-to-action is clear. A hook like "Want to boost your sales? Watch this for pro tips!" can drive more clicks.
Use tools like Google Analytics or social media insights to track these metrics. Regularly review your data to identify trends. Adjust your content strategy based on what the numbers tell you.

Experiment with Different Video Formats
Experiment with Different Video Formats
Most creators stick to one type of video. That’s a mistake. Experimenting with various formats can reveal what truly resonates with your audience.
Try tutorials. They provide value and establish your authority. For example, a hook like "Here’s how to streamline your B2B service in just three steps" draws attention. You offer solutions while showcasing your expertise.
Behind-the-scenes content humanizes your brand. Show your process, your team, or even a day in the life. Use a hook such as "Ever wondered what a day looks like at a B2B service agency?" This builds connection and trust.
Customer testimonials add credibility. Capture genuine feedback. When viewers see real results, they’re more likely to engage. Use a hook like "Here’s how we helped a client double their leads in one month". This showcases your impact directly.
Mix it up. Test different lengths, styles, and themes. Monitor metrics to see which formats drive engagement. Use tools like the Mewse Hook Generator to brainstorm fresh ideas.
Your audience will tell you what they love. Pay attention and adapt. This experimentation will keep your content dynamic and relevant.
